21/01/2016 Duration: 32minDairy is a highly debated topic, especially as it relates to weight loss within the Paleo, Primal and whole foods communities. Does dairy slow weight loss? Is it fat loss friendly? Does it increase blood sugar? Does it influence insulin, the master fat loss hormone? Some of the answers might surprise you and we're going to answer all your questions & then some in today's episode! In today's episode, I'll be going through the following 10 statements in more detail. Don't miss the full episode! The intended purpose of milk, from any mammal, is to deliver nutrients to and accelerate the growth of an infant Milk & most milk products contain sugar in the form of lactose. Though "sugar" might not be listed on the label, that does not mean there is not sugar within. The carbohydrates contained within come from this milk sugar. 31/12/2015 Duration: 39minYou can do this. You do not need another food list or meal plan. You need to understand and implement strategies to stop emotional eating, self-sabotage and over-indulgence. I used to be a serious emotional eater. And binge eater. And any-reason-at-all eater. I am not anymore. It's not about willpower. It's about strategy & practice. Let's PLEASE stop focusing exclusively on food & exercise and start addressing the real issues! How To Stop Emotional Eating First you really want to understand the behavior. If I were to ask you why you do it, "I don't know" isn't an option. "I don't know" just means, "I haven't paid enough attention yet to understand it well enough". Start to pay attention. I want you to be able to answer the following questions: What am I doing? (Related to emotional eating, overeating, binge eating, etc) Why do I do it? Where & when does it happen most often?
